  6. L

    Grass up our @$$.

    We have used sections of 6 inch PVC pipe to keep weeds off of boat ramps and out of slips. You fill them about 1/4 of the way with water and cap them off. Place several sections in the water around the slip. From the picture it looks like these weeds are floating so it should work.
